Job Title: Hybrid Backend Developer (Java/Node JS)
Company Overview:
Technosive is a global leader in digital transformation solutions and services, with a presence in the UK, UAE, India, and Saudi Arabia. Our mission is to empower businesses to thrive in the digital age by leveraging innovative technologies and strategic insights. We are dedicated to delivering tailored solutions that drive growth, efficiency, and competitiveness for our clients across various industries.
Job Description:
Do you thrive in building the unseen magic that powers web applications? Are you passionate about clean code, performance optimization, and staying ahead of the curve? If so, then we want to hear from you!
We're seeking a talented and experienced Backend Developer to join our growing team in a hybrid work environment. You'll play a key role in designing, developing, and maintaining the robust backend systems that power our applications.
Responsibilities:
- Design, develop, and implement secure and scalable backend services using Java and Node.js.
- Build and maintain RESTful APIs for seamless communication between front-end and backend systems.
- Utilize Next.js for server-side rendering and enhance application performance.
- Write clean, maintainable, and well-documented code using TypeScript.
- Collaborate with front-end developers and other engineers to ensure a cohesive development process
- Troubleshoot and debug complex backend issues efficiently.
- Stay up-to-date with the latest backend technologies and best practices.
- Participate in code reviews and contribute to improving code quality.
Qualifications:
- 3-5 years of experience in backend development with Java and/or Node.js.
- Strong understanding of web development principles and architectures (REST APIs, MVC).
- Proficiency in TypeScript and its advantages over JavaScript.
- Experience with Next.js and its server-side rendering capabilities.
- Experience with relational and non-relational databases (bonus points for experience with specific databases we use).
- Excellent problem-solving and analytical skills.
- Ability to work independently and as part of a collaborative team.
- Strong communication and interpersonal skills.
Benefits:
- Enjoy the flexibility of working remotely while also having the option to collaborate in person at our office.
- Maintain a healthy work-life balance.
- Competitive salary package.
- Opportunity to work on challenging and impactful projects.
- Collaborative and supportive work environment.
How to apply:
Join our team and be part of a global company that is shaping the future of digital transformation. We offer competitive compensation, benefits, and opportunities for professional growth and development. If you are a motivated self-starter with a passion for driving business success through digital innovation, we want to hear from you! Apply now by submitting your resume and cover letter outlining your relevant experience and qualifications to careers@technosive.co.uk
Applications accepted till 15 April, 2024.